What is Fake Currency?
Phony currency, often referred to as counterfeit money, is currency produced without the legal sanction of the state or federal government. The main function of counterfeiting is to deceive individuals into thinking that the fake notes are authentic, permitting the counterfeiters to benefit illegally. Counterfeit currency can differ in quality, ranging from poorly made replicas to highly sophisticated forgeries that are almost equivalent from real money.

Legal Consequences of Counterfeiting
Participating in the production, distribution, or use of counterfeit currency is illegal and punishable by law. The following prevail legal effects related to counterfeiting:
| Legal Consequence | Description |
|---|---|
| Fines | Offenders might deal with steep financial charges, which can vary based upon jurisdiction. |
| Imprisonment | Convicted counterfeiters can serve considerable jail sentences, typically ranging from a number of years to years. |
| Seizure of Assets | Police may seize any properties connected to counterfeiting activities. |
| Crook Record | A felony conviction can lead to a permanent criminal record, impacting future employment chances. |

Challenges in Counterfeiting
Despite developments in printing innovation, counterfeiters deal with a myriad of challenges:
- Detection Technology: Financial institutions and law enforcement firms utilize advanced innovation, such as ultraviolet light and watermarks, to identify fake costs.
- Rigorous Regulations: Governments worldwide have actually enacted rigid laws and regulations, making counterfeiting significantly risky.
- Public Awareness: Increased awareness about counterfeit currency amongst the public has even more complicated the efforts of counterfeiters.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q1: Is it illegal to just have counterfeit currency?
A: Yes, possessing counterfeit currency is unlawful, even if one did not produce it. Law enforcement can prosecute individuals for belongings of phony currency.
Q2: What should I do if I get counterfeit currency?
A: If you think that you have actually received counterfeit currency, do not attempt to utilize it. Rather, contact regional police or the nearby bank to report the event.
Q3: Are there any legitimate methods to produce phony currency for home entertainment functions?
A: Yes, there are legitimate methods to create play money for entertainment and academic purposes. However, these must be plainly marked as "not legal tender" and must look like real currency just in basic look.
Q4: What are the signs of counterfeit currency?
A: Some signs include:
- Poor print quality
- Inconsistent colors
- Absence of security functions, such as watermarks or security threads
- Inaccurate dimensions compared to authentic notes
Q5: What procedures do federal governments take to combat counterfeiting?
A: Governments implement numerous measures, including:
- Continuous updates to the design and security functions of currency
- Public awareness projects about how to spot counterfeit notes
- Collaboration with police to apprehend counterfeiters
